32 Sandygate Grange Drive, Sheffield, S10 5NW is a leasehold detached property built between 1996-2002. The property offers approximately 1,227 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have four b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£651,840 , which equates to approximately £531 per square foot. It was last sold on 9 Dec 2021 for £558,000. Since then, the value has increased by £93,840, representing a 16.8% increase, or approximately 3.7% per year.

32 Sandygate Grange Drive, Sheffield, South Yorkshire, S10 5NW has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of D, based on the latest assessment carried out on 13 Oct 2017.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 14 Dec 2015, when the property was rated E. Since then, the rating has improved to D, with the energy efficiency score increasing by 46.5%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The hot water energy efficiency changing from good to average, while the system remained as from main system.
  • The wall construction or insulation changed from cavity wall, as built, no insulation (assumed) to cavity wall, as built, insulated (assumed), improving energy efficiency from poor to good.
  • The lighting was updated from low energy lighting in 26% of fixed outlets to low energy lighting in 80% of fixed outlets, with efficiency improving from average to very good.

This property has very low flood risk from rivers and the sea.

River and sea flooding includes flooding caused by overflowing rivers, estuaries, tidal waters and coastal surges.

Flood risk from surface water

This property has very low surface water flood risk.

Surface water flooding can happen when heavy rainfall overwhelms drains, roads, gardens or other hard surfaces.
